Detailed video guide from GLHF Computers www.glhf.co.uk In this video we show you detailed BIOS settings on how to overclock an Intel i5 2500K Processor on an Asus P8P67 Motherboard (B3 Revision). We overclock the i5 2500k to 4.5ghz 24/7 Stable: Full Specs of the system: Intel Core i5 2500K 3.3ghz Quad Core 6MB Cache 4.5GHZ Overclock Corsair A50 High Performance CPU Cooler ASUS P8P67 Motherboard (B3 Revision) Nvidia Geforce GTX 560 Ti 1GB 4GB Kingston 1600MHZ DDR 3 Memory Western Digital Caviar Green 1TB SATA 64MB 22x Samsung / LiteOn DVDRW High Definition Audio 7.1 Xigmatek Asgard Case Black Corsair CX600 Builder Series 600Watt Windows 7 premium 64 Bit You can buy this system here if you dont want to build or overclock yourself! www.glhf.co.uk If you have any questions please feel free to ask! Remember these are general settings that will work for most people but not for everyone… You may have to do some voltage tweaking yourself. Continuing with SOCKS5, SSH, Public Key Pairs and fingerprints, Darren and Shannon use SSH to create a secure remotely mounted network filesystem with implementations in both Windows and Linux. Using the SSHFS utility we’re able to mount a remote filesystem. Since we already have a secure tunnel to our server over SSH, which we’ve been thus far using as a SOCKS5 proxy, we’re now able to store files securely online with the same mechanism. Using FUSE, or File System in User Space, we’re able to achieve this without the need to load kernel modules — a process which would require superuser privileges. Download Free PC Repair Software. Visit www.fixpcfreeze.com In this video you will learn how to Defragment Your Computer Hard Disk Drives and Speedup Your Windows PC & Laptop Performance. As you use your PC & Laptop more and more files and folders are made and your hard disk starts storing files where ever there is place. The files get fragmented into various pieces and gets stored in different places on your Hard disk. These fragmented files make it difficult for your CPU to find the files and causes Slow PC Performance or sluggish PC. Often this causes your Computer to Freeze up or Crash. Thus it is very important to Defragment your hard disk drives and partitions so that the files are arranged in order and makes it easier for Windows to find the files. Hard Disk Drive Defragmentation will speedup your computer performance. To Defragment your Hard Disk Drive you have to click Start, All Programs, Accessories, System Tools, Disk Defragmenter. The window that opens will show all the drives on your PC or Laptop. Select the Drive and click Defragment Now button. The disk Defragmenter will first analyse the degree of defragmentation and then when you click defragment button, Windows Defragmenter will defragment your disk. You can also achieve his by clicking Start button followed by Run.. button and typing DEFRAG C where C: is the drive you want to defragment. You can use D: or E: to select other dirves.
